文章目录

  • 1.前言
  • 2.RetroPie 是啥
  • 3.前期准备
  • 4.系统安装
  • 5.首次开机及控制器配置
  • 6.连接wifi
  • 7.配置中文
  • 8.更新retropie-setup
  • 9.安装模拟器
  • 10.重启模拟器
  • 11.放入游戏
  • 12.游戏体验
  • 13.关于游戏ROM

1.前言

本文首发于本人的知乎文章

详细介绍了树莓派安装retropie畅玩复古游戏的流程

现分享给csdn的小伙伴~

感谢大家的支持

希望大家也能够喜欢这篇经验分享

【原创不易 纯手打 对你有帮助的话在收藏的同时可以点赞支持嘛

大家的点赞是我创作的最大动力 谢谢了 】

2.RetroPie 是啥

RetroPie 可让您将 Raspberry Pi、ODroid C1/C2 或 PC 变成复古游戏机。它建立在 Raspbian、EmulationStation、RetroArch 和许多其他项目的基础上,使您能够以最少的设置玩自己喜欢的街机、家用控制台和经典 PC 游戏。对于高级用户,它还提供了多种配置工具来根据需要自定义系统。

RetroPie 位于完整操作系统之上,您可以将其安装在现有的 Raspbian 上,或者从 RetroPie 映像开始,然后再添加其他软件。由你决定。

(retropie官网介绍)

retropie官网

https://retropie.org.uk/

简单来说,就是你安装了retropie后,就可以用里面带有的模拟器游玩你的喜欢的街机游戏啦

3.前期准备

①树莓派(演示用的是树莓派版本为zero)

②micro-usb转usb线(仅树莓派zero需要)

③usb-hub(用于扩展树莓派的usb口,树莓派zero必须,3代4代可选)

④显示屏

⑤键盘

⑥手柄

⑦U盘

确保我们的前期准备都做好后,我们就可以安装系统啦

4.系统安装

在我的微信公众号Yhen杂文铺 后台回复关键词retropie工具包即可获取哦.

①首先要把sd卡格式化

下载后,打开文件夹“sd卡格式化工具”

点击“SDFormatter.exe"

接着按下面步骤操作即可



如果显示格式化失败

重复以上步骤即可

②写入系统

双击这个程序进行树莓派镜像工具的安装

安装完成后双击这个图标

按下面的步骤进行操作





根据你的树莓派型号选择合适的版本

有可能会出现以下下载失败的情况,可能是网络问题,毕竟是外国的站点

此时,重新格式化一下sd卡,然后再重新下载

重试后

等待片刻后写入成功!

接下来我们去看看系统是不是真的已经成功安装上了

将sd卡插入到树莓派中

上电!开机!

5.首次开机及控制器配置

开机后,如果你能看到这个界面

恭喜你,你真的成功安装上restropie了!

但是,为啥没反应呢?

哦,原来手柄还没插上hhh

插上手柄后,长按手柄上的a键

系统会自动识别你的手柄

第一次会让你配置你的手柄控制器

官方文档的配置介绍

https://retropie.org.uk/docs/Controller-Configuration/

根据自己的手柄样式对照下图配置即可



配置完成后就能看见这个主界面了

6.连接wifi

首先得配置wifi地区

会出现这样的提示

选择"yes"

然后根据以下进行操作

一直下翻找到CN CHINA 即可(忘记拍照了…)

看到下图即表示配置成功了

点击ok

然后,按键盘上的“esc”键

就可以进入wifi连接界面


7.配置中文

首先退出主页面后,按键盘上的“F4”

然后在控制台输入:sudo apt update

更新完成后

输入:sudo apt-get -y install fonts-droid-fallback

下载完成后,输入sudo reboot 重启树莓派

然后我这里出现了一个问题==重启过程中我的屏幕疯狂闪屏(不知道是屏幕问题还是系统的问题,不知道大家会不会出现这种情况呢)

我拔了屏幕和树莓派的电源后就好了

8.更新retropie-setup

首先进入retropie-setup


然后等待更新完成即可(最后提示出现错误也没关系,一直按yes即可)

9.安装模拟器

retropie中本身自带了一些模拟器,但还有一部分可选择安装的模拟器

我为了方便,就决定一次性安装所有的模拟器(但这是一个非常漫长的过程,我下载了估计有一个多小时

如果大家觉得时间长的话,可以选自己需要的安装即可

漫长的等待后

终于好了

但会出现一些安装失败

但也是没有关系

我们已经把绝大部分的模拟器都安装上了

安装完成后按esc退回到retropie

10.重启模拟器

按手柄上的B键返回主界面

此时的你的主界面应该只有retropie的(这里我重启之前忘记拍照了)

然后按手柄上的“select”

光标移到QUIT,按手柄的A键确认

选择第一个,手柄A键确认

重启模拟器

片刻之后重启完成

如果树莓派中有可以运行的游戏时,主界面就会显示相应的模拟器。

但是为啥我现在还没放游戏进去,就已经显示了几个模拟器了,我估计是新系统自带的测试游戏?我几个月前用的时候还没有的…

11.放入游戏

芜湖~做到这里,我们离我们的街机模拟器已经很接近了

首先我们将U盘插入到电脑中

在u盘的根目录创建一个文件夹,命名为“retropie”

创建好之后,就可以将u盘从电脑中拔出了

插入到树莓派中

然后等待一段时间,U盘有指示灯的话就看指示灯不闪烁就可以拔出了

没有指示灯的话就等一会吧,大概两三分钟吧

拔出U盘插入到电脑中

打开retropie文件夹

可以看到以下内容

进入roms文件夹

可以看到自动为每个游戏机创建了一个文件夹


那么我们只需要将游戏的roms放入对应的文件夹中即可

但注意的是neogeo和ngp的游戏需要bios,模拟器才能正常运行

以下为官网的说明



将bios文件放入 retropie-BIOS-fbneo中

接下来就可以放入游戏啦

放入GBA游戏
注意:放入neogeo游戏时,也得同时把neogeo.zip这个依赖放入

然后将U盘拔出,插入到树莓派中

等待片刻

然后重启模拟器

吼吼吼,捣鼓了这么久

终于!要进入最激动人心的环节啦

马上进入游戏试玩!

12.游戏体验

首先玩的是GBA的游戏

找到GBA,A键进入

可以看到,成功读取到我们放入的游戏了

首先来玩一下口袋妖怪吧!童年回忆啊

手柄a键选择游戏

此时按手柄a键进入游戏配置

这里可以设置运行游戏所需的模拟器以及设置分辨率等等

首先选择第一个修改游戏运行的模拟器

选中第一个后,按键盘上的回车键

用lr-mgba运行游戏

如果不知道怎么选择合适的模拟器,请参考官网文档

https://retropie.org.uk/docs/Game-Boy-Advance/

设置完成后,选择lanch即可运行

接下来就是见证奇迹的时刻了

登登登登!童年的味道回来了

再测试一下其他游戏


neogeo的游戏


恭喜你,你已经可以在你的心爱的树莓派上玩你儿时的最爱了

即使小时没有机会玩,你现在可以弥补童年的遗憾啦哈哈哈

13.关于游戏ROM

Retropie本身是不带有游戏的

我们想要玩游戏必要得自己从网上找资源

下面推荐几个网站

1.网上大部分的树莓派整合包都是来自这个网站,里面有很多开箱即用的镜像,但文件很大,下载要很久

https://www.arcadepunks.com/

2.这个是我今天偶然间发现的,根据游戏机类别分好类了,网页整洁,速度还可以

Browse Game Consoles | ROMs Games

我分享的链接中也放入我的演示中使用到的游戏

有的游戏即使改变了模拟器和修改了分辨率也无法运行

我也还没有找到合适的解决办法

希望有大佬可以解决…

那么这次的分享到这里就要结束了

要是大家觉得有帮助了 请点个小赞吧 ! 谢谢了!

树莓派安装retropie 打造属于你的小霸王街机游戏机相关推荐

  1. 树莓派安装RetroPie全攻略

    树莓派安装RetroPie全攻略 前言: RetroPie可以将树莓派变成一台复古游戏机. Retropie是一款运行于Raspbian系统之上的app,安装方式可以是在现有的系统环境中安装Retro ...

  2. openwrt nas_树莓派安装 OpenWrt 打造超级路由器

    发现一个好玩的树莓派项目. 一直在树莓派上安装Pi-hole当作DNS服务器来使用,最近发现了 OpenWrt 这一项目,可以把树莓派变成一个超级路由器,可以安装上千的插件,实现非常多的功能,例如将树 ...

  3. 小霸王游戏机太low?树莓派用RetroPie 4.4 变身为复刻版游戏机

    RetroPie 是免费的游戏机模拟器,通过它可以将你的树莓派.PC或者是Odroid 变为游戏机,RetroPie支持超过50+的主机系统,从1977的Atari 2600到PS2.Wii都可以支持 ...

  4. 树莓派 安装c语言,树莓派安装OSMC打造家庭影院

    OSMC是一款开源的操作系统,使用它可以将树莓派打造成一款全功能的家庭影院系统,它基于 Linux 构建,可在局域网和互联网构建媒体网站,同时该系统也是基于 Kodi 项目构建. 本篇文章主要包括OS ...

  5. 树莓派安装OSMC打造家庭影院,还可以看优酷和CCTV

    1.OSMC是什么? OSMC是树莓派官方推荐的影音系统,是一款开源的操作系统,是Openelec的升级版,同样是基于Kodi的开源项目.OSMC,使用它可以将树莓派打造成一款全功能的家庭影院系统,它 ...

  6. 树莓派linux优酷软件,树莓派安装OSMC打造家庭影院,还能够看优酷和CCTV

    1.OSMC是什么?网络 OSMC是树莓派官方推荐的影音系统,是一款开源的操做系统,是Openelec的升级版,一样是基于Kodi的开源项目.OSMC,使用它能够将树莓派打形成一款全功能的家庭影院系统 ...

  7. 树莓派安装Lakka打造经典小霸王游戏机

    1. 首先访问Lakka官网选择自己的设备下载Lakka,然后用win32diskimager写进卡里去(Lakka官方也推荐了一个写镜像的,都一样了). 2. 烧写完成插入树莓派,连接显示器,就进入 ...

  8. centos树莓派版本安装ssh_树莓派安装系统+ssh登录

    一.准备工作: (1)树莓派3b (2)官网下载系统 (3)SD卡 (4)网线 (5)SDFormatter.exe (6)win32diskimager.exe (7)putty (7)笔记本 二. ...

  9. 给那些怀旧的游戏骨灰粉丝们:自制一台树莓派街机

    给那些怀旧的游戏骨灰粉丝们:自制一台树莓派街机 利用当代神奇设备来重温80年代的黄金记忆. 你需要以下硬件 一台树莓派以及一张4GBSD卡 一台支持HDMI的LCD显示屏 游戏手柄或者... 一个JA ...

最新文章

  1. P3952 NOIP2017 时间复杂度
  2. Redis 数据结构-字典源码分析
  3. 我看过的数据库方面的好文章
  4. 吴恩达 coursera AI 专项五第三课(上)总结+作业答案
  5. 第5章 Python 数字图像处理(DIP) - 图像复原与重建9 - 空间滤波 - 均值滤波器 - 算术平均、几何平均、谐波平均、反谐波平均滤波器
  6. Loader 知识梳理(2) initLoader和restartLoader的区别
  7. 【Django】基于Django架构网站代码的目录结构
  8. ai直线怎么变折线_如何在 AI中设计可编辑折线图
  9. 来看看Python炫酷的颜色输出与进度条打印
  10. Hystrix dashbord 服务降级熔断限流监控介绍
  11. java jco_JAVA通过JCo连接SAP
  12. 推荐算法-GBDT与LR算法融合
  13. 树莓派超详细基础开发教程
  14. 关于ssm框架的外文文献及译文_学术小白应该如何高效阅读文献?
  15. 怎么查看笔记本内存条型号_内存条,详细教您怎么查看内存条的型号
  16. 技术科普丨平台效果调试篇1—灰区和权重
  17. 猫眼电影爬取(woff 字体文件解析)
  18. 演绎另类黑客马拉松,机智云中国第二届智能硬件36小时开发大赛完美收官
  19. 听云server探针安装历程
  20. 金融银行产品培训推广PPT模板-优页文档

热门文章

  1. 抖音越狱版本App下载
  2. 关于程明明老师的BING一点自我看法——加速
  3. Android获取本机电话号码及运营商信息
  4. vue2 - 基于Element UI实现上传Excel表单数据功能
  5. 计算机拆卸注意事项,拆卸笔记本电脑的注意事项
  6. nano使用IMX477_12.3MP_Camera
  7. 字节跳动取消大小周,薪酬普降,如何平衡工作和生活
  8. 超酷flash光晕移动效果
  9. 毫米波雷达将被颠覆?楚航科技发布隐形雷达ART
  10. 疫情期间居家办公软件参考